On 7 July 2015, Wu signed his first professional contract with
Pegasus. On 3 February 2016, Wu made his first team debut in a
2015–16 Hong Kong FA Cup match against his former youth club Wan Chai. He made his league debut later that year on 7 May, coming on as a substitute against
Rangers. On 12 June 2019, Wu announced that he would be leaving Pegasus after six years in order to challenge himself at a new club. On 30 June 2019, it was reported that Wu had signed with
Eastern. On 1 September 2020, it was announced that Wu would return to Pegasus on loan for the following season. On 7 July 2023, Wu joined
Lee Man. ==International career==
